Certainly! Let's fill in the table based on the properties of the subatomic particles.
1. Proton:
- Charge: [tex]\( +1 \)[/tex]
- Location: Nucleus
- Approximate mass (amu): The approximate mass of a proton is [tex]\( 1 \)[/tex] amu.
2. Neutron:
- Charge: [tex]\( 0 \)[/tex]
- Location: Nucleus
- Approximate mass (amu): The approximate mass of a neutron is [tex]\( 1 \)[/tex] amu.
3. Electron:
- Charge: [tex]\( -1 \)[/tex]
- Location: Orbitals
- Approximate mass (amu): The approximate mass of an electron is [tex]\( 0.0005 \)[/tex] amu.
